Anomaly supports the launching of a cannabis products company

Anomaly partnered with entrepreneur Matt Seashols to aid in the launching of a cannabis products focused company called Hmbldt. The company relies on science to deliver specific doses of cannabis to consumers targeted for physical and health benefits. Hmbldt seeks to fill a hole in the cannabis industry, based on instructions and specific ingredients depending on their products, said Seashols, Co-Founder and President of the company. The objective of the brand is to provide doses that solve any health problem around the benefits that cannabis offers. The company’s president talked to several advertising agencies about messaging, branding and packaging for Hmbldt, but Anomaly “was our favorite by far because of their informed and well-experienced point of view on business, strategy, storytelling and the development of innovative products.” The agency created the brand’s visual identity, website and marketing materials. Jason DeLand, Anomaly Founding Partner said that they have invested a lot in such innovative product. He also said that the cannabis industry, which saw $5 billion in annual sales in 2015, cuts across geographies, ages, religions and cultures. “From our point of view, you can work five lifetimes and not see a more exciting category” he added. The team’s scientific process resulted in four formulas: Bliss, Sleep, Calm, and Relief, which are delivered in precise amounts through dose pens.
